I'm conflicted when it comes to the drilling thing... in one sense as a fisherman I hate the idea bc of what Ctobias implies in his post, its just too risky regardless of whether or not the proper safety measures are in place. Its just a matter of time until something happens, and 1 setback on a stream involving a toxic spill can result in serious long term damage that perhaps can never be fully repaired. On the other hand, I've been driving around upstate new york for a long time now and I've driven through too many towns for too long to deny that the upstate area needs an economic boost. The catskills in particular have declined drastically in how the towns look, are kept, ect and that points to one thing---->less money or perhaps higher costs to manage the towns up there. Hell, deposit can't even support a deli for more than year without selling or going out of business and just about every lunch spot in that town has gone out of business or drastically downgraded their hours to become a temporary limited income business at best. Many have gone out of business.
In that sense, I see why people who are thinking economically instead of environmentally want to drill, and honestly its tough to blame them. I think it inevitably will take place, how long that will be is tough to say.
